Robert Hutchinson:
First, it's not blatantly obvious that Take Two was replaced today. Games' repeat playings are not spaced apart at perfectly even intervals. And why would they need to replace it on short notice, anyway? If they can't fix that prize value display (the only part of the game that could break down), something is seriously wrong.

Second, I like Take Two, simply because it's one of the few games that rewards the lost-but-observant. If you're trying to total $2874, and your first two picks are worth $1000 and $1975, you ought to keep the latter, as $899 is a much more likely price to find than $1784.
